## What You Should Know About Getting Your Coinbase Wallet Back
Coinbase Wallet is a special crypto wallet where you're in charge of your own keys and coins. Unlike other wallets on exchanges, you're the one who keeps your recovery phrase safe. It's a 12-word key that opens your wallet.
### Why Your Recovery Phrase is Super Important
When you set up your Coinbase Wallet, you get a 12-word recovery phrase (also called a seed phrase). It's super important because:
- It's the ONLY way to get back into your wallet if you lose your phone or get locked out.
- Coinbase can't get it back for you if you lose it because they don't keep it.
- You should keep it safe in a few places so you don't lose your coins forever.
Almost 20% of all Bitcoin can't be accessed because people lost their keys or recovery phrases. So, yeah, backing up your info is a big deal.
## How to Get Your Wallet Back, Step-by-Step
If you have your recovery phrase, here's how to get your Coinbase Wallet back:
### 1. Get the Coinbase Wallet App
Go to the Apple App Store or Google Play Store and put the Coinbase Wallet app on your new phone or the one you reset.
### 2. Click I Already Have a Wallet
When you open the app, pick this instead of making a brand wallet.
### 3. Pick How You Want to Recover
You'll see some different ways to do it:
- **Use recovery phrase** (if you have those 12 words)
- **Use iCloud** (if you turned on iCloud backup)
- **Use Google Drive** (if you turned on Google Drive backup)
### 4. Type in Your 12-Word Recovery Phrase
If you're doing it the old-fashioned way:
- Type each word carefully, in the right order.
- Check that you spelled everything right and used the right capital letters.
- Don't put extra spaces between the words.
### 5. Set Up Your Security Again
After you get your wallet back:
- Pick a new code or use your fingerprint to lock the app.
- Think about turning cloud backups back on for later.
## What If You Can't Find Your Recovery Phrase?
If you lost your recovery phrase and didn't back it up, things get tough:
### Not Many Options Without the Phrase
- Coinbase can't find or reset your recovery phrase.
- Without it, getting your wallet back is almost impossible.
- There are companies that might be able to help, but watch out for scams.
### Some Things You Can Try
1. **Look everywhere you might have written it down** like password keepers, old notebooks, or cloud storage.
2. **If you can still get into your wallet on another device**, you might be able to see the recovery phrase in the settings.

## How to Not Lose Your Wallet Again
To keep this from happening again:
1. **Follow the 3-2-1 backup rule**:
- Make 3 copies of your recovery phrase.
- Put them in 2 different forms (like on paper and in a safe digital file).
- Keep 1 copy somewhere else, not at your house.
2. **Keep your backups super safe**:
- Put paper copies in a fireproof/waterproof safe.
- Use Cryptosteel or other metal backups.
- Use a password keeper that encrypts your data.
3. **Turn on cloud backups**:
- Use Coinbase Wallet's iCloud or Google Drive backup feature.
